Каким образом обеспечивается корректность исполнения программ

Каким образом обеспечивается корректность исполнения программ

Стабильность функционирования приложений является фундаментальным критерием относительно любому информационному решению. Вне зависимости к масштаба решения — начиная с небольшого прикладного инструмента и до сложной масштабируемой архитектуры — программа обязана реализовывать определенные возможности надежно, предсказуемо а также без отклонений выхода. Поддержание правильности не заканчивается написанием рабочего программного решения. Подобный подход 7к казино официальный сайт многоэтапный процесс, включающий архитектурную разработку, проверку, контроль информации, отслеживание и непрерывную сопровождение, что подробно рассматривается в исследовательских обзорах 7к казино.

Система исполняется в конкретной среде: системная система, вычислительные компоненты, коммуникационное контекст, внешние сервисы. Каждое обновление данных факторов может скорректировать на логику программы. Следовательно правильность рассматривается не лишь как исключение сбоев в алгоритмах, одновременно также как возможность решения поддерживать устойчивость при изменяющихся условиях использования.

Четкое описание условий а также проектное ТЗ

Поддержание корректности запускается существенно раньше до написания кода. На начальном этапе формируется проектное задание, где фиксируются возможности приложения, модели применения, ограничения и планируемые выходы. Однозначно прописанные критерии дают возможность минимизировать разночтений а также логических конфликтов в коде.

Необходимо зафиксировать предельные сценарии, нестандартные ситуации а также допустимые расхождения. Когда требования сохраняются абстрактными, правильность оказывается субъективной интерпретацией. Формализация условий делает осуществимой объективную оценку соответствия системы требованиям 7k казино.

Помимо этого формируются функциональные сценарии а также карты процессов, показывающие последовательность операций в рамках программы. Подобные модели дают возможность обнаруживать функциональные разрывы ещё до начала реализации а также оптимизировать логику планируемого решения.

Разработка структуры а также каркаса кода

Профессионально спроектированная архитектура заметно уменьшает вероятность дефектов. Декомпозиция программы на независимые блоки, реализация принципов разграничения и ограничение связности среди частями повышают надежность системы. Отдельные компоненты удобнее анализировать и обновлять без искажения глобальной корректности.

Четкая композиция программы облегчает сопровождение и проверку. Внедрение логичных имен функций казино 7 к, а также дополнительно следование общих стандартов реализации минимизирует вероятность латентных структурных дефектов.

Дополнительным преимуществом становится потенциал развития проекта. В случае если части системы изолированы, их можно развивать одновременно, сохраняя глобальную стабильность системы.

Статический анализ и ревью программы

Перед запуска программы в производственную среду проводится оценка кода. Статический контроль обнаруживает потенциальные ошибки, несоответствия правил а также некорректные фрагменты. Специализированные системы 7к казино официальный сайт помогают обнаруживать типовые дефекты на раннем этапе.

Аудит программных модулей со стороны дополнительных экспертов помогает распознать архитектурные ошибки, которые в состоянии оставаться скрытыми для создателя реализации. Коллективная оценка улучшает корректность кода а также обеспечивает стандартизацию проектных принципов.

В ходе аудита параллельно анализируется понятность а также масштабируемость реализации, что важно для длительной развития и предотвращения увеличения архитектурных ошибок.

Комплексное тестирование

Тестирование считается ключевым механизмом подтверждения корректности. Юнит испытания 7k казино валидируют конкретные функции, совместные — согласованность между модулями, системные — поведение программы в полном объеме. Подобный многоуровневый процесс поддерживает комплексную оценку корректности.

Повышенное внимание приобретают тесты на предельные параметры и нестандартные режимы. Дефекты часто возникают при работе с пограничными значениями, в отсутствии данных либо при непредсказуемых типах входной параметров.

Также внедряются регрессионные испытания, которые проверить, что обновленные обновления не нарушили уже компоненты системы. Данный подход казино 7 к обеспечивает корректность в рамках обновления решения.

Контроль входных значений

Система необходимо чтобы стабильно интерпретировать поступающие параметры независимо от их происхождения. Валидация структуры, границ показателей и required атрибутов исключает проведение неверных вычислений. Контроль предохраняет программу от алгоритмических сбоев и нестабильного поведения.

Дополнительно к тому же, необходимо обеспечить фильтрацию от целенаправленно искаженных параметров. Отсеивание и проверка формата поступающих параметров исключают повреждение корректности системы.

Периодическая ревизия качества данных 7к казино официальный сайт даёт возможность поддерживать устойчивость алгоритмов вычислений а также повышает достоверность результатов работы программы.

Обработка исключений

Даже глубоком контроле полностью исключить появление сбоев практически невозможно. Вследствие этого приложение необходимо чтобы содержать процедуры обработки ошибок. Когда появлении ошибки система должна либо безопасно остановить операцию, или вернуться в безопасное состояние.

Логирование ошибок помогает разбирать источники нарушений и исправлять их в будущих версиях. Недостаток структурированной системы контроля ошибок может привести к цепным отказам в исполнении программы.

Понятные уведомления 7k казино о исключениях позволяют эффективнее выявлять причины и ускоряют сопровождение приложения.

Управление стабильности

Корректность подразумевает не исключительно точность операций, одновременно и устойчивость работы в времени. Программа должна адекватно работать при разнообразных объемах операций, не вызывая утечек памяти, зависаний а также ухудшения скорости.

Нагрузочное проверка даёт возможность выявить критические точки и оценить поведение приложения при повышенной интенсивности запросов. Оптимизация ресурсов поддерживает устойчивость функционирования в продолжительной перспективе.

Системный контроль показателей даёт возможность своевременно выявлять признаки деградации работы и предотвращать отказы.

Отслеживание после эксплуатации

Даже после выпуска системы требуется постоянный надзор. Отслеживание даёт возможность анализировать ключевые параметры: количество ошибок, время ответа, потребление памяти. Анализ подобных метрик позволяет оперативно выявлять отклонения.

Быстрое вмешательство при аномальные показатели предотвращает эскалацию крупных отказов и обеспечивает устойчивость работы в боевых условиях казино 7 к.

Параллельно применяются системы алертов, которые оповещать специалистов о важных отклонениях в реальном текущего времени.

Контроль обновлений

Обновление программы закономерно связано с реализацией обновлений. Внедрение систем управления изменений позволяет регистрировать все правку а также отслеживать их эффект на стабильность. Такая практика облегчает восстановление к рабочему состоянию при выявлении ошибок.

Поэтапное развертывание обновлений и обязательное валидация новой версии помогают обеспечивать корректность системы а также предотвратить крупных ошибок.

Лог изменений выступает инструментом отслеживания модификаций программы и позволяет распознавать типовые проблемы.

Защищенность в качестве компонент стабильности

Потеря защищенности способно спровоцировать к повреждению результатов и нестабильной реализации системы. Вследствие этого обеспечение безопасности от стороннего воздействия, контроль прав пользователей и периодическое модернизация библиотек становятся основой гарантирования надежности 7к казино официальный сайт.

Защита данных и контроль сетевых исключают несанкционированные нарушения, которые могут нарушить работу приложения.

Периодические оценки уязвимостей позволяют выявлять риски до того момента, как они приведут к критическим сбоям.

Поддержка

Подробная документация ускоряет сопровождение программы и снижает шанс ошибок в доработке. Фиксация алгоритмов работы позволяет дополнительным разработчикам быстро ориентироваться в кодовой базе проекта.

Периодическое актуализация инструкций гарантирует соответствие фактическому состоянию программы и поддерживает стабильность в ходе её развития.

Хорошо оформленные руководства дополнительно упрощают реализацию новых модулей 7k казино и упрощают обучение пользователей.

Вывод

Правильность исполнения систем обеспечивается системным процессом, охватывающим четкую постановку требований, продуманную реализацию, валидацию, контроль а также управление обновлениями. Подобная система казино 7 к служит долгосрочным циклом, поддерживающим весь жизненный цикл продукта.

Именно связка программной аккуратности, структурного контроля а также регулярного сопровождения даёт возможность поддерживать стабильность программных продуктов в контексте меняющейся реальности.